کتابخانه منبع باز از TypeScript و تعاریف نوع استفاده می کند تا پاسخ های ساختار یافته را از مدل های هوش مصنوعی که از نظر نوع ایمن هستند بازیابی کند.
مایکروسافت با کتابخانه TypeChat خود به دنبال فعال کردن توسعه آسان رابط های زبان طبیعی برای مدل های زبان بزرگ (LLM) با استفاده از انواع است.
در GitHub موجود است، TypeChat یک کتابخانه منبع باز است که از TypeScript استفاده می کند. و هوش مصنوعی مولد برای پل زدن زبان طبیعی، طرحواره برنامهها و APIها. TypeChat از تعاریف نوع در برنامه شما برای بازیابی پاسخ های هوش مصنوعی ساخت یافته استفاده می کند که از نظر نوع ایمن هستند.
۲۰ ژوئیه توسط تیمی با C# معرفی شد a> و TypeScript توسعه دهنده اصلی Anders Hejlsberg، یکی از همکاران فنی مایکروسافت، TypeChat به مشکل توسعه رابط های زبان طبیعی می پردازد، با برنامه هایی که برای تعیین هدف و جمع آوری ورودی های مورد نیاز برای انجام اقدام به درخت های تصمیم گیری پیچیده تکیه می کنند.< /p>
سازندگان TypeChat گفتند تایپ چت مهندسی سریع را با مهندسی طرحواره جایگزین می کند. توسعه دهندگان می توانند انواعی را تعریف کنند که نشان دهنده مقاصد پشتیبانی شده در یک برنامه کاربردی زبان طبیعی است. این می تواند به سادگی یک رابط برای دسته بندی احساسات یا پیچیده تر باشد، مانند انواع برای سبد خرید یا برنامه موسیقی.
بعد از اینکه توسعهدهنده انواع را تعریف کرد، TypeChat با استفاده از آن انواع یک اعلان برای LLM میسازد و تأیید میکند که پاسخ LLM با طرح مطابقت دارد. اگر اعتبارسنجی ناموفق باشد، از تعامل مدل زبان بیشتر برای تعمیر خروجی ناسازگار استفاده میشود. TypeChat همچنین نمونه را خلاصه می کند و تأیید می کند که با هدف کاربر مطابقت دارد.
برنامهنویسان میتوانند TypeChat را از طریق NPM نصب کنند:
npm install typechat
TypeChat همچنین می تواند از منبع ایجاد شود:
npm run build
سازندگان آن با توضیح بیشتر در مورد TypeChat گفتند که “هیجان هیجان” اخیر در مورد LLM سوالات زیادی را برای توسعه دهندگان ایجاد کرده است. در حالی که دستیارهای چت مستقیم ترین برنامه بوده اند، سوالاتی در رابطه با نحوه ادغام این مدل ها در رابط های برنامه موجود وجود دارد، مانند نحوه تقویت رابط های کاربری سنتی با رابط های زبان طبیعی و نحوه استفاده از هوش مصنوعی برای تبدیل درخواست کاربر به فرمی که برنامه ها می توانند کار کنند. TypeChat برای پاسخ به این سوالات در نظر گرفته شده است.
پست های مرتبط
مایکروسافت از کتابخانه TypeChat برای ساخت رابط های زبان طبیعی رونمایی کرد
مایکروسافت از کتابخانه TypeChat برای ساخت رابط های زبان طبیعی رونمایی کرد
مایکروسافت از کتابخانه TypeChat برای ساخت رابط های زبان طبیعی رونمایی کرد